Settlement rate. The rate suggested in Financial Accounting Standards Board (FASB) 87 for discounting the obligations of a pension plan. The rate at which the pension benefits could be effectively settled if the company sponsoring the pension plan wishes to terminate its pension obligation.
A settlement is generally defined as an irrevocable action relieving the plan of primary responsibility for a pension benefit. The most common settlements occur when lump sum benefits are paid, or nonparticipating annuities are purchased to provide benefits.
SETTLEMENT COST Definition Legal Meaning 1. The money a borrower pays to close a mortgage like costs for surveys, appraisals, insurance and the fee for the attorney. 2. A Legal or accounting expense that is incurred after a termination and the settlement of a contract.
An account settlement generally refers to the payment of an outstanding balance that brings the account balance to zero. It can also refer to the completion of an offset process between two or more parties in an agreement, whether a positive balance remains in any of the accounts.
Settlement date accounting is an accounting method that accountants may use when recording financial exchange transactions in the companys general ledger. Under this method, a transaction is recorded on the books at the point in time when the given transaction has been fulfilled.

The Bottom Line. The risk of outliving a one-time lump-sum payment means there are very few good reasons to cash out your pension besides a below-average life expectancy. Withdrawing your pension before retirement can also result in unplanned taxes and penalties.
A curtailment occurs when future service or benefits in a pension plan are docHubly reduced or eliminated, such as when a plan is frozen and no longer provides new benefits.
